Union Minister Reviews Progress Of Talcher Fertiliser Ltd Plant In Odisha

Bhubaneswar: Union Petroleum Minister Dharmendra Pradhan on Friday reviewed the progress of Talcher Fertiliser Limited’s (TFL) coal-gasification-based plant in Odisha.

“After its completion, the TFL plant will be India’s first coal-gasification-based fertiliser plant with pet coke blending. It will facilitate seamless supply of urea and fertiliser in Odisha and eastern India,” Pradhan said at the review meeting.

Emphasising on the early completion of the project, the minister also discussed about the challenges faced by TFL.

“When the TFL plant will be run successfully, it will help Odisha and India in producing urea independently… The plant will also play a major role in employment generation and development of the state,” he added.

Coal Minister Pralhad Joshi, Fertiliser and Chemicals Minister Mansukh Lal Mandviya and other senior officials of the Ministries of Coal, Finance, External Affairs, Petroleum, Fertiliser Department, and State Bank of India were present at the meeting.

Notably, the TFL is a joint venture between GAIL India Ltd, Coal India Ltd, Rashtriya Chemicals and Fertilizers Ltd and Fertilizer Corporation of India Ltd (FCIL).
